Shares of Chubb Limited (NYSE:CB – Get Free Report) have earned an average rating of “Hold” from the twenty-two research firms that are presently covering the firm, Marketbeat Ratings reports.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a sell recommendation, twelve have assigned a hold recommendation, seven have given a buy recommendation and two have assigned a strong buy recommendation to the company. The average 1-year target price among brokers that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$360.0909.
A number of brokerages have commented on CB. Evercore reissued an “outperform” rating and issued a $374.00 price objective on shares of Chubb in a research note on Friday, July 10th. Atlantic Securities set a $301.00 target price on Chubb in a report on Wednesday, July 15th.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ft reiterated a “hold” rating and issued a $354.00 target price on shares of Chubb in a report on Wednesday, July 22nd. Mizuho upped their price objective on shares of Chubb from $335.00 to $352.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a report on Thursday, July 9th. Finally, UBS Group upped their price objective on shares of Chubb from $340.00 to $369.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a report on Wednesday, July 8th.

Chubb Stock Performance
Chubb (NYSE:CB –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, July 21st. The financial services provider reported $7.26 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$6.77 by $0.49. Chubb had a return on equity of 14.47% and a net margin of 18.10%.The business had revenue of $11.97 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$15.07 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$6.14 EPS. The firm’s revenue was up 3.6%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, equities research analysts predict that Chubb will post 27.45 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Chubb Increases Dividend
The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, July 2nd. Investors of record on Friday, June 12th were issued a $1.02 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Friday, June 12th. This represents a $4.08 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.2%. This is a boost from Chubb’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.97. Chubb’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 14.43%.

Chubb Company Profile
Chubb is a global property and casualty insurance company that underwrites a broad range of commercial and personal insurance products and related services. Its offerings include commercial property and casualty coverage, specialty liability, professional and management liability, cyber and technology insurance, marine and energy, surety, accident and health solutions, and high-net-worth personal lines such as homeowners, auto and valuables protection. Chubb serves businesses, individuals and institutions with tailored underwriting and risk-transfer solutions across multiple industry sectors.
In addition to core underwriting, Chubb provides risk engineering, loss control, claims management and risk consulting services intended to reduce loss severity and help clients manage exposures.
